// On-call note: this client performs bulk edits against the
// Ledgerline admin table. Batches are capped at 200 rows because
// larger writes trip the audit trigger and lock the table for
// everyone. If you must raise the cap, page the data team first.
// The client authenticates with the internal service key below.

service key, kagep-yafop: qvz23-ZKPHptIdEFAcWdmbBSRvIiM

**Runbook: Lanternpost Sidecar — Account Recovery**

If the lanternpost metrics sidecar loses its service identity after a node reimage, the aggregation stream stalls within five minutes. Do not restart the pod first. Run the identity-restore job from the ops console; it re-registers the sidecar and resumes shipping. The job prompts once for the sidecar's recovery passphrase, listed below for on-call use.

recovery phrase for fajeg-kawep: druix-gorius-briax-ulaeth-fraox-lammir-pelox-jormir-pelwyn-julir

Subject: Handover — dependency pinning policy

Hi — as you review PRs this cycle, note that Lanternbox now requires exact version pins for all runtime dependencies; ranges are only allowed in dev tooling. The pin-check bot blocks merges otherwise. Signed lockfile updates go through the release pipeline, which verifies against the deploy key included below.

deploy key for kagup-bawig: bky9_ZMq28eTw9